About Central Arkansas Christian School
Central Arkansas Christian School is a regular public school located in the rural area near North Little Rock, Arkansas. Serving students from pre-K through 12th grade, this comprehensive institution aims to provide a well-rounded education with a strong focus on community and faith-based values. With an enrollment of 678 students and a student-teacher ratio of 14:1, the school ensures that each child receives individual attention and support.
Central Arkansas Christian School has 48 full-time equivalent teachers dedicated to helping their students succeed both academically and personally. Community Profile
The community surrounding Central Arkansas Christian School has a median household income of $72,054. It is a well-educated community where 47%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$275,800, with a median rent of $1,084/month. The local poverty rate of 9.1% is relatively low. The average commute for residents is 24 minutes. Frequently Asked Questions
Common questions about Central Arkansas Christian School
What grades does Central Arkansas Christian School serve?
Central Arkansas Christian School serves students in grades Pre-K through 12th.
How many students attend Central Arkansas Christian School?
Central Arkansas Christian School has an enrollment of approximately 678 students.
What is the student-teacher ratio at Central Arkansas Christian School?
The student-teacher ratio at Central Arkansas Christian School is 14:1. A lower ratio generally means more individual attention per student. The national average is approximately 11:1 for private schools.
How does Central Arkansas Christian School rank in AR?
Central Arkansas Christian School is ranked #73 out of 89 private schools in AR.
What is Central Arkansas Christian School's MySchoolScout rating?
Central Arkansas Christian School has a composite rating of 5.1 out of 10 on MySchoolScout. This score combines academic performance, student growth, and school environment into a single score. Equity data is shown separately for context.
Is Central Arkansas Christian School a private school?
Yes, Central Arkansas Christian School is a private coeducational school with a Church of Christ affiliation. Private schools are not required to participate in state standardized testing, so academic performance data may be limited compared to public schools.
Is Central Arkansas Christian School a religious school?
Central Arkansas Christian School has a Church of Christ religious affiliation.
